This beautiful transparent 7.70 carat radiant shape green tourmaline measures 13.88 x 10.30 x 7.32 mm, and presents a vivid, intense color intensity that is rare for tourmaline at this scale, making it immediately eye catching for collectors and connoisseurs alike. The radiant cut maximizes brilliance and faceting symmetry, producing a lively play of light across the table and pavilion, and the excellent polish ensures crisp facet junctions and sustained sparkle under close scrutiny. Clarity is graded as included, evaluated at eye level, which means that while the stone is visually clean from a distance, it contains internal features that are visible to the naked eye on closer inspection. These inclusions are not flaws to conceal, they are unique identifiers, akin to a gemstone fingerprint, and they tell the story of the crystal growth environment, often appearing as fine needles, tiny crystals, or wispy liquid and gas inclusions, each pattern and orientation providing evidence of natural formation and geographic origin.
This tourmaline is untreated, with no enhancement, and its stated origin is Ceylon, Sri Lanka, a region known for producing finely colored gemstones with distinct internal characteristics, which adds provenance value for the discerning buyer. The absence of treatments preserves both the natural color and the integrity of the crystal, which is an important consideration for long term value and for those who prioritize natural, unaltered material. From a practical standpoint, tourmaline offers good durability for everyday jewelry, with a hardness that supports regular wear when set and cared for properly. For the educated buyer, the combination of weight, dimensions, radiant cut, intense green color, natural inclusions, no enhancement, excellent polish, and Ceylon origin creates a compelling profile, balancing aesthetic appeal and verifiable natural history.
